
Surf rock with Wrecking Crew members, Bill Pitman, Carol Kaye, David Gates, Glen Campbell, Irving Ashby, Leon Russell, Ray Pohlman. Originally released in 1964 on Mercury Records, The Glaciers brought the surf and hot rod sounds of the early 60’s to the ski slopes. Featuring the all-star Wrecking Crew of Hal Blaine, Leon Russell, Carol Kaye and Glen Campbell and a few tunes penned by Lee Hazelwood.
